Frequently Asked Questions

What is the property tax difference between Calhoun County and Tulsa County?
Calhoun County, MI has an effective property tax rate of 1.51% with a median annual tax of $2,461. Tulsa County, OK has a rate of 0.98% with a median annual tax of $943. The difference is 0.53 percentage points.
Which county has higher property taxes, Calhoun County or Tulsa County?
Calhoun County, MI has the higher effective property tax rate at 1.51% compared to 0.98%.
How do Calhoun County and Tulsa County compare to the national average?
The national average effective property tax rate is 1.06%. Calhoun County is above average at 1.51%, and Tulsa County is below average at 0.98%.
